Output 10d62f4ba157fddcb005818309002a0076524e46121de0d187bc7a115ff346ce:24

value
646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b614e40879019e17a41723f578c79c9971d81e2766024fb8ec1839aae5f6bf87
address
bc1pkc2wgzreqx0p0fqhy06h33uun9cas838vcpylw8vrqu64e0kh7rsxlzeld
transaction
10d62f4ba157fddcb005818309002a0076524e46121de0d187bc7a115ff346ce
spent
true